International Law Firm Chooses Canon UK and eCopy to Securely Send Paper Documents Electronically
eCopy, Inc., an innovative provider of document distribution and integration solutions, yesterday announced that Watson, Farley & Williams, a leading law firm with locations around the world, has selected the Canon/eCopy solution to integrate paper documents into their Lotus Notes workflow and Lotus Domino Document Manager (formerly known as Domino.Doc) repositories. Using the Canon/eCopy solution, Watson, Farley & Williams can securely distribute paper documents globally without the cost of courier services and faxing. Additionally, the Canon/eCopy solution enables Watson, Farley & Williams to store paper documents as digital files, dramatically reducing the costs for housing the filed paper
